Yes, there are historical records and evidence suggesting that slaves in ancient Egypt could be subjected to harsh treatment, including execution. While the majority of slaves were likely used for labor in agricultural and construction projects, those who committed offenses or were deemed a threat could face severe punishment, including death. However, the treatment of slaves varied greatly depending on their roles and the attitudes of their owners. Overall, while killing slaves was not a common practice, it was not unheard of in certain circumstances.
